Washroom floor covering


Attempt to stay clear of need to position carpetings on the washroom flooring, according to the survey it is not also favoured. The study revealed that the preferred flooring covering was ceramic tiles, with 75 percent stating they "enjoyed" a tiled restroom flooring. Popular vinyl floor covering has actually not yet lost its area in the bathroom, with greater than 61 percent saying they didn't have any kind of strong likes or disapproval towards it.
When selecting your washroom flooring, floor tiles is the favoured choice, yet if the budget plan is tight, after that vinyl floor covering will not allow you down.
Apart from the floor covering, see to it your home windows look appealing. When it comes to clothing your shower room windows, stay away from those restroom webs as well as fabric drapes. The study showed that 94 percent said they favoured blinds in the shower room to drapes.

Shower power


When preparing the layout of your bathroom, one of one of the most vital aspects to think about is positioning a shower. Some bathrooms don't have sufficient area to include a shower workstation, so assess your alternatives. Take into consideration setting up a shower over the bath if space is limited.
The study showed that 94 percent of its participants thought that a shower in a shower room was very vital, and 81 percent stated they favored a separate shower unit in a large bathroom. Nearly 65 per cent stated their suitable would certainly be a power shower, while 27 percent preferred mixer showers, and just 12 percent selected electric showers.
If you have selected a shower over the bathroom, then think about placing a fixed glass screen as opposed to a shower drape. It might cost a couple of extra pounds, yet over half of the study's contributors liked a set glass screen to a shower drape.

Picking your bath tub


Unlike common idea, including a whirlpool bath to boost building value does not constantly suffice. So if you're contemplating selling your residential property, attempt to stay clear of ac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of acquiring extra revenue.
The survey revealed that close to 53 per cent of its participants were not phased by them, while just a tiny 38 percent of individuals "liked" them. Surprisingly, 62 percent claimed they had "no solid view" towards edge baths either, which means the typical rectangle-shaped bathrooms still hold influence against their improved counter parts.

Hello simpleness


From as far back as the 1960s much focus was placed on vibrant colour in the shower room. Patterned wall surface tiles of maritime creatures as well as over-the-top colours were the fad, along with plastic. Plastic shower room design was the craze, from strong orange, olive environment-friendly, mustard yellow and chocolate brownish coloured tooth brush, soap and towel holders, to thick formed plastic shower drapes that shouted col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ments went on, the 1970s and early 1980s ended up being a period when gold shower room fixings and furnishing, such as taps, towel rails and toilet roll holders, were taken into consideration really fashionable. These extravagant gold trimmed features were all the rage, and also shower room decoration was 'loud'. Added to this were those as soon as fascinating restroom suites in colours avocado, reefs pink, and also chocolate brown. Washroom colour has altered drastically over the past years, and shades have actually ended up being much more neutral, occasionally with a tip of colour that includes a complementary vigour to the general scheme.
Of the many hundreds of individuals who participated in Plumbworld's recent shower room study, an overwhelming 82 percent claimed they "hated" the when pietistic avocado and coral reefs pink washroom collections, colours remnant of 1970s and 1980s, which are commonly characterised as being dark and dull.
According to the survey, chrome shower room faucets were much liked to gold.
So, when making and also enhancing your bathroom maintain those dark colours away, take into consideration white collections, as well as select chrome correctings as well as home furnishings as opposed to flashy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om


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:


Increase your home's value


According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.


Save money now


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.


Become a more peaceful oasis


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.


Reduce clutter


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.


Become more eco-friendly


You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
